
‘Man United to pay for Marcus Rashford to leave’: Exit latest
Marcus Rashford could have his wages covered by Man United as a January loan exit under such circumstances appears one of the only “possible” exit scenarios, as per BBC Sport.
The attacker has struggled again this season under both Erik ten Hag and Ruben Amorim and was left out of the squad for the Manchester derby on Sunday (15 December), attracting the ire of many.
In the wake of that, the 27-year-old indicated he is ready to move on after admitting it may be time for a “new challenge” (via Henry Winter).
Man United though may still have to fund some of that potential deal with it noted that only a small number of clubs could afford Rashford’s reported £300,000-per-week wages, and most of those appear not to be in a position to move for him.
There are said to be a variety of reasons why those sides aren’t in the market for a player such as the England international.
As a result it is suggested that a loan deal that sees the Red Devils continue to make a contribution to his wages is a possibility, although even that could be hampered by the club’s need to meet PSR limits.
